Phalaenopsis loves warmth and chills. The optimum temperature for growth is 15-20°C, and it will stop growing at a temperature below 10°C in winter, and it is easy to die if it is below 5°C. Born on tropical and subtropical jungle trunks at low altitudes.
Phalaenopsis seed planting method:
1. Sowing time: Phalaenopsis is suitable for sowing in a warm environment, and the temperature is kept at about 20℃. It is suitable for sowing and can help the seed to survive. The survival rate is high. Generally, it is planted in the late spring and early summer.
2. Prepare the substrate: The substrate of the Phalaenopsis can be mixed with pine needles, peanut shells, bark, and leaf humus to ensure that the soil is slightly acidic. It can be mixed with the plant material of the parent plant. The plant material may contain symbiotic bacteria necessary for the germination of the Phalaenopsis seeds. Such soil can not only facilitate the germination of the seeds, but also facilitate the growth after planting.
3. Prepare seeds: its seeds are generally stored in its fruit pods. First determine whether the fruit pods are empty packets, and remove the seeds that are empty packets.
4. Sowing: arrange the soil well, sow the seeds that have been released from the cracked capsules, and cover them with a thin layer of soil to keep the soil moist, which will help the seeds to germinate as soon as possible.
